fareed want to add 1/4+5/8

Respuesta :

miayag miayag
  • 18-09-2019

Answer:

[tex]\frac{7}{8}[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

1st you want to find a common denominator. which is 8.

2nd change [tex]\frac{1}{4}[/tex] to [tex]\frac{2}{8}[/tex]

3rd you add [tex]\frac{2}{8}[/tex] and [tex]\frac{5}{8}[/tex] together an you get [tex]\frac{7}{8}[/tex]
